20 # This script creates a "master table of contents" for a set of LyX docs.
21 # It does so by going through the files and printing out all of the
22 # chapter, section, and sub(sub)section headings out. (It numbers the
23 # sections sequentially; hopefully noone's using Section* in the docs.)
